Ulcerative Colitis

Ulcerative colitis (UC) is a chronic inflammatory condition of the colon and rectum, presenting with symptoms such as persistent diarrhea, abdominal pain, and blood in the stool. It significantly affects individuals' quality of life, leading to potential complications like colon cancer and liver disease. Despite current treatments aimed at symptom management and inducing remission, a definitive cure remains elusive due to the complex nature of its causes, including genetic, environmental, and immune system factors.
